    This is a hurdle that many people face. I’m not sure if this relates to your issues but most email providers today will not automatically download images from a sender for security purposes. Even if the sender is listed as trusted, images can appear as attachments or users may be prompted to download images. The situation gets further complicated when users have email clients and aren’t even accessing email through the web. Many email clients like Outlook also don’t download images by default and prompt users to do it.
